How much do brand ambassador internship j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 3, 2026, the average hourly pay for brand ambassador internship in the United States is $20.21,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.35 and $23.08 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a brand ambassador intern?

To thrive as a Brand Ambassador Intern, you need strong communication skills, creativity, and a basic understanding of marketing principles, often supported by enrollment in a relevant degree program. Familiarity with social media platforms, content creation tools, and customer relationship management (CRM) systems is typically required. Outgoing personality, adaptability, and a collaborative mindset are key soft skills that help you connect with audiences and represent the brand effectively. These skills are crucial for building brand awareness, fostering positive public engagement, and supporting marketing campaigns.

What are some common challenges faced by brand ambassador interns and how can they be overcome?

Brand Ambassador Interns often face the challenge of quickly adapting to a brand's voice and values while engaging with diverse audiences. Balancing promotional tasks with creative outreach requires strong communication skills and adaptability. Interns may also need to manage time effectively, especially when juggling events, social media responsibilities, and reporting feedback. Building teamwork with marketing staff and other ambassadors is key to overcoming these challenges, as is seeking regular feedback and staying proactive in learning about the brand’s evolving goals.

What is the difference between Brand Ambassador Internship vs Brand Promoter?

AspectBrand Ambassador InternshipBrand Promoter
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les prefer marketing or communication courseworkHigh school diploma; no specific certifications required
Work EnvironmentEvent marketing, social media campaigns, brand eventsIn-store promotions, product sampling, event booths
Employer & Industry UsageBrands, marketing agencies, retailRetail stores, event companies, promotional agencies

Both roles involve promoting brands, but a Brand Ambassador Internship typically includes more strategic engagement, social media involvement, and a focus on building brand loyalty, often as part of a structured internship program. A Brand Promoter usually focuses on direct product promotion at events or retail locations, often as temporary staff. The internship offers more learning opportunities and industry exposure, while the promoter role emphasizes immediate sales and brand visibility.

What is a brand ambassador internship?

A brand ambassador internship is a temporary position where interns promote a company's products or services, often through social media, events, or direct interaction with customers. It helps interns develop marketing, communication, and networking skills while gaining industry experience. The role typically involves representing the brand positively and may require creativity, social media proficiency, and a proactive attitude.
